The invention provides a virtual earth on-line visualization method based on automatic construction of terrain multi-scale TIN, including the construction of global multi-scale TIN scale parameter mathematical model, the automatic construction and virtual segmentation of terrain multi-scale TIN under feature constraints, and the realization of multi-scale TIN terrain sphere on-line visualization, including according to viewpoint information. Then, different levels of terrain blocks can be calculated, real-time crack elimination can be achieved, and the edges of adjacent boundaries of different levels of terrain blocks can be completed by fast decoding in real-time visualization. This method can not only maintain the flexibility of TIN structure, but also realize the multi-scale irregular modeling and quadtree segmentation of large-scale terrain. At the same time, it supports the seamless real-time rendering of mixed-scale TIN terrain, greatly improves the data processing and expression accuracy of virtual terrain, and seamless fusion ability of irregular high-resolution spatial data. It not only meets the needs of high fidelity expression of geographical environment, but also supports various reliable geographic analysis applications.
【技术实现步骤摘要】
一种面向虚拟地球的地形多尺度TIN在线可视化方法
本专利技术属于计算机应用领域,主要涉及一种面向虚拟地球的地形多尺度TIN自动构建及在线可视化方法。
技术介绍
随着对地观测技术的发展,全球海量地理环境数据的存储、表达和分析成为地理信息科学的重点和难点。虚拟地球系统在空、天、地、城市三维地理空间室内外、地上下等多源异构信息的一体化集成与表达方面,日益显现出传统地理信息系统(GIS)所不可比拟的优势。强大的信息集成能力和全球虚拟地理环境的展示能力,使得虚拟地球系统在地理分析和全球自然现象的探索方面也蕴藏了巨大的潜力,并在智慧城市和智慧地球的建设中发挥着至关重要的作用。然而,相对于硬件的快速发展和软件在信息集成及可视化效率方面的极大改进,虚拟地球系统对数据处理精度以及表达精度的研究却非常不足。这也使得目前的虚拟地球系统的功能更局限于“三维地理浏览器”,而不能走向进一步的分析应用。全球多分辨率地形建模及实时可视化是虚拟地球系统展示全球虚拟地理环境的一个关键部分,也是其它地理空间信息集成和表达的基础。目前,在地形处理方面,传统的虚拟地球系统大都采用插值方法生成规则格网模型的 ...
【技术保护点】
1.一种基于地形多尺度TIN自动构建的虚拟地球在线可视化方法,其特征在于:包括以下步骤,步骤1,全球多尺度TIN尺度参数数学模型构建,步骤2,特征约束下的地形多尺度TIN自动构建与虚拟分割,实现如下,根据全球多尺度TIN尺度参数数学模型,以高质量地形汇水网特征为约束,对任何形式的地形输入数据,通过贪心式TIN构建算法生成顾及特征的高精度TIN地形金字塔;在构建多尺度TIN地形金字塔时,对每一层的构网进行离散化,包括利用每一层的四叉树网格分割线,对TIN构网进行虚拟分割;定义相应的虚拟节点结构,包括序列化得到的虚边和角点,虚边定义为边界边,角点和虚边上其他顶点定义为虚顶点,有 ...
【技术特征摘要】
1.一种基于地形多尺度TIN自动构建的虚拟地球在线可视化方法,其特征在于:包括以下步骤,步骤1,全球多尺度TIN尺度参数数学模型构建,步骤2,特征约束下的地形多尺度TIN自动构建与虚拟分割,实现如下,根据全球多尺度TIN尺度参数数学模型,以高质量地形汇水网特征为约束,对任何形式的地形输入数据,通过贪心式TIN构建算法生成顾及特征的高精度TIN地形金字塔;在构建多尺度TIN地形金字塔时,对每一层的构网进行离散化,包括利用每一层的四叉树网格分割线,对TIN构网进行虚拟分割;定义相应的虚拟节点结构,包括序列化得到的虚边和角点,虚边定义为边界边,角点和虚边上其他顶点定义为虚顶点,有任意一边处于虚边上的三角形定义为虚三角形;步骤3,多尺度TIN地形球面在线可视化,包括根据视点信息,计算得到不同级别的可视地形块;然后根据可视化地形块在全球四叉树中的位置以及虚拟节点结构的相关定义,分别生成TIN地形块的不同结构数据索引关键字,并从内外存缓存或网络服务器中请求相应数据,将顶点按次序进行装配,再根据TIN地形块主体数据结构中读取的三角形索引信息,直接...
【专利技术属性】
技术研发人员:郑先伟,岳林蔚,熊汉江,龚健雅,周妍,
申请(专利权)人:武汉大学,
类型:发明
国别省市:湖北,42
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。